520 | _aAbout the book: Engineering Metrology and Measurements is a textbook designed for students of mechanical engineering and allied disciplines to help them understand the various shop floor measurement techniques and the basics of mechanical measurements. Beginning with a conventional introduction to the principles and standards of measurement, the book takes the reader through important topics of metrology such as limits, fits and tolerances, linear measurements, angular measurements, comparators, optical measurements, inspection, and quality control. The last few chapters discuss the measurement concepts of simple physical parameters, such as force, torque, strain, temperature, and pressure, before introducing the contemporary topic of nanometrology in the last chapter. Adopting an illustrative approach to explain the concepts, the book presents solved numerical problems, practice problems, review questions, and multiple choice questions. | ||
